Bazzacuda
Office & Productivity
Bazzacuda is an open-source, self-hosted alternative to Basecamp. It allows teams to manage projects and tasks with features like to-do lists, file sharing, time tracking, calendars, and more. Bazzacuda offers a simple yet powerful project management solution.

GitFTP-Deploy
Development
GitFTP-Deploy is a open source software used for deploying websites and web applications from Git repositories. It allows seamless deployment of code by pushing changes to a Git repository, which then triggers automated pulls and website updates on the production server.
